It is located 2 km south of the Kamisli Village, immediate south of the Kiziltahta Village, approximately 30-31 km southeast of the provincial center of Adana. It is a small mound with a height of 3 m. It is proposed that a part of the straw-tempered sherds collected during the Cilician Survey under the direction of M.V. Seton-Williams in 1951can be dated to the Chalcolithic Age. Also found are sherds from the Iron Age, Hellenistic and Roman Periods [Seton-Williams 1954:130-154]. |
